Nathaniel Kheysin, MD

Ophthalmologist

Dr. Nathaniel Kheysin is a board-certified ophthalmologist specializing in cataract surgery, glaucoma, and comprehensive ophthalmology. He has expertise in both routine and complex cataract surgery, including the use of standard and premium intraocular lenses. Dr. Kheysin also offers a full range of glaucoma care involving laser procedures, minimally invasive glaucoma surgeries, and traditional filtration surgeries such as trabeculectomy and tube shunt implantation.

Dr. Kheysin earned his Bachelor of Science and his Doctor of Medicine degrees from the University at Buffalo. He then went on to complete his ophthalmology residency at Stony Brook University, where he served as Chief Resident. 

He subsequently completed a glaucoma fellowship at the prestigious Wilmer Eye Institute at Johns Hopkins University where he subspecialized in medical and surgical management of glaucoma. During fellowship, he was recognized with the Wilmer Fellow Teaching Award for his exceptional skill in teaching surgical techniques and dedication to mentoring future ophthalmologists.
